- the invention relates to a segmented cutting disc, in particular a diamond cutting disc, with a master blade and distributed over the circumference of the master blade cutting segments, wherein the master blade defines a central sectional plane and wherein between two cutting segments each have a segment gap.
- the invention also relates to a method for producing such a cutting disk.
- Such cutting discs are well known in great diversity. As diamond blades they have a particularly high hardness and cutting ability. The particular hardness is achieved primarily by applied to the cutting of the cutting segments industrial diamonds. Most diamond cutting discs have a metal base, the so-called master blade, and several cutting segments that carry the abrasive trim in the form of industrial diamonds. The more or less large segmentation mainly contributes to the cooling of the tool. Diamond cutting discs are used in particular for processing concrete and natural stone. For the processing of fibrous plastics they are so far only partially operational, since the segment gaps enforce when cutting such materials.
- the DE 35 04 343 A1 relates to a saw blade, which can be used for the cutting of natural stones.
- a master sheet and several distributed on the circumference of the stem sheet attached cutting segments is provided.
- the width of the cutting segments is selected equal to 1 / n of the width of the stem plus the free cut, where n is equal to 2 or greater and the immediately adjacent cutting segments are arranged radially offset from each other by their width.
- Previously known cutting discs have a defined by the strength of the master blade respectively the cutting segments cutting width, which is limited to the range of a few millimeters. For cutting wider notches, in particular more than 5 mm wide, the known cutting discs are hardly suitable, so that notches mostly with appropriate milling tools must be made. In relation to cutting discs, however, milling tools are expensive to buy and to operate.

- FIG. 1 a section of a segmented diamond cutting disc is shown, which has a central master blade 1 made of hardened steel and distributed over the circumference of the master blade 1 cutting segments 2.
- the cutting segments 2 are diamond-set and applied to the periphery by means of a suitable welding process. In each case there is a segment gap 3 between the cutting segments 2, which extends into the master blade 1.
- the median plane of the stem blade defines a central section plane ("0-line") 4, which in FIG. 2 is shown as a broken line.
- the cutting edges 5 of the cutting segments with respect to the central cutting plane 4 are arranged offset.
- the cutting edges 5 of the cutting segments are after FIG. 2a arranged in an interlaced manner, as their cutting edges 5 alternately right and left of the broken line and thus lie below and above the central cutting plane.
- the cutting edges 6 of the cutting segments are after FIG. 2b arranged stepwise in three sectional planes, wherein the central cutting edge 6a lies in the central cutting plane 4 and the two other cutting edges on the left and right next to it.
- the cutting edges of the cutting segments lie in different cutting planes and have a parallel offset with respect to the central cutting plane.
- the cutting edges of the circumferentially distributed cutting segments with respect to the cutting width 7 are arranged without gaps. This means that the cutting planes lie directly at the "0-line" respectively have a small overlap.
- the cutting edges of the cutting segments are bent out of the central cutting plane according to the method to be described below.
- an embossing mold 8 which in the example FIG. 3 is circular and distributed over the circumference and has a rock-like upwardly projecting bending supports 9. Between the bending supports 9 remains a gap 10 of similar width.
- a cutting disc is placed on the embossing mold 8 in such a way that every second cutting segment rests on one of the 9 bending supports. The other cutting segments protrude beyond the gaps in the not yet deformed cutting disc.
- the applied cutting disc is subsequently subjected to a pressure from a punch 11 in the direction of the arrow A against the stamping mold 8, so that the cutting disk as a whole is pressed down onto the stamping mold 8, while the cutting segments 12 "resting on the bending supports 9 remain “above.
- the other cutting segments 13 are pressed into the respective gap 10.
- the one-sided curved cutting disc is taken out of the tool, inserted in reverse and pressurized accordingly.
- This step can be avoided if the stamp is formed quasi as a counterpart to the embossing mold and has in the opposite direction raised bending restraints, which engage in the pressing process in the spaces between each two bending supports of the embossing mold.

- A segmented cutting disk, in particular diamond cutting disk, with a blade (1) and cutting segments (2) distributed over the circumference of the blade (1), wherein the blade (1) defines a mean cutting plane (4) and wherein between two cutting segments (2) respectively one segment gap (3) remains,
wherein cutting edges of cutting segments (2) are arranged offset with respect to the mean cutting plane (4),
characterized in that for creating the offset of the cutting edges, the cutting segments (2) are bent out of the mean cutting plane (4). - The cutting disk according to claim 1,
characterized in that the cutting edges of the cutting segments (2) have a parallel offset with respect to the mean cutting plane (4). - The cutting disk according to any one of the preceding claims,
characterized in that the cutting edges of respectively adjacent cutting segments (2) lie in different cutting planes. - The cutting disk according to claim 3,
characterized in that the cutting planes of the cutting segments (2) are arranged staggered insofar as their cutting planes lie alternately below and above the mean cutting plane (4). - The cutting disk according to claim 3,
characterized in that the cutting edges of the cutting segments (2) are arranged in more than two cutting planes, in particular in a stepped manner. - The cutting disk according to any one of the preceding claims,
characterized in that the cutting edges of the cutting segments (2) distributed over the circumference are arranged without gaps with respect to the cutting width (7). - A method for manufacturing a cutting disk according to any one of the preceding claims,
characterized in
that a cutting disk, the cutting segments (2) of which lie in the mean plane (4) is placed onto a forming die (8) in such a manner that the cutting segments (2) rest on bending supports (8) of the forming die (8) so that in a pressing process, the cutting disk is pressurized by a punch (11) against the forming die (8). - The method according to claim 7,
characterized in that the punch (11) has bending supports raised in the opposite direction which, during the pressing process, engage between in each case two bending supports of the forming die (8).
